Front camera not working after several replacements

Hi there,

I have recently replaced the front camera assembly on an iPhone 5s because the auto brightness feature wasn't working.

However now the camera itself doesn't work.

I have tried resetting the phone, even putting it into DFU mode and updating to the latest iOS, and tried several different camera assemblies - all to no avail.

I can't see any damage at all to the pins on the motherboard where the flex cable attaches, is it still a possibility that this is damaged?

Or is there any other solution that I haven't thought of?

Is it worth disconnecting the battery to power cycle the phone?

you should disconnect battery before removing front you may have fried the main board with power connected to unit.
